Caol Ila 8yo Bourbon Cask
Collector Series, Caskshare
Single malt - Islay
Pale silver yellow
60.8% ABV
Dram
Nose: Peanuts, peat, yoghurt, lemon juice, tobacco leaf, soy sauce, hints of sour cream. With water, sea salt, sour cream, peat, hints of smoke.
Mouthfeel: Medium body, thickens, astringent, tingly.
Tasting: Bitter. Peat, pears, lemon juice, soy sauce, ginseng, black pepper, hints of smoke, hints of grapefruit. With water, sour cream, lemon juice, peat, hints of yoghurt.
Finish: Short. Farmyard, diesel exhaust, black pepper, ginseng, peat.
Comments:
Cask CA.16.01. A gentle, not very smoky Caol Ila, with plenty of peat, lactic notes and citrus notes. Not quite as salty as some others I’ve had, but a decent dram nonetheless.
Verdict:
I like this.
